Get started11 Greenbank Close is a three-bedroom detached house in Whitwood, Castleford, Castleford (WF10 5TP). It has a recorded floor area of 73 m² (around 786 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2003-2006 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(August 2020) shows a D (score 68),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since June 2010.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ency went from Average to Good and main heating went from Average to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 86), a 2-band jump.
Held since April 2002 — that's 24 years off the open market, well above the local norm.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 4%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£235,000 sits 167% above the 2002 sale of £88,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£112/sq ft) was about 34.1% below the postcode norm. At 73 m² it's 28.1%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(102 m² median across 10 EPCs).
